Form 4: PTGX CMO Sells Shares for Tax Obligation
Insider Transaction Report
Protagonist Therapeutics' Chief Medical Officer, Arturo Molina, MD, sold 2,712 shares of common stock to cover tax obligations related to restricted stock unit settlement.
Summary
- Arturo Molina, MD, Chief Medical Officer of Protagonist Therapeutics, Inc. (PTGX), reported a sale of common stock.
- The transaction involved the disposition of 2,712 shares of PTGX common stock.
- The shares were sold at a price of $84.77 per share.
- The sale was executed on November 17, 2025.
- The purpose of the sale was to cover tax withholding obligations incurred upon the settlement of restricted stock units.
- Following this transaction, Arturo Molina, MD, beneficially owns 81,180 shares of Protagonist Therapeutics common stock directly.

Industry Context
This filing represents a routine insider transaction, specifically a non-discretionary sale to cover tax liabilities arising from the vesting of equity awards. Such transactions are common across all industries when executives receive restricted stock units or other forms of equity compensation.
